Features: The new Airflow Anti-Bounce Bra from Equetech is designed for the larger bust to help gain control without restricting movement or causing discomfort. It uses a technologically-advanced fabric for support and air circulation. Features include an integral back support panel, a half zip to help take it off and on, and a wide band around the ribcage to prevent riding up.
Sizes: Small to large in cup sizes up to a D cup
Colour: Black or white

YH Editor Julie Brown says:

This bra goes on over the head and has a small zip at the front to fasten it – which I found stuck out a bit and made a funny shape under my top. The straps are wide and comfortable and the airflow system kept me cool. This is a big bra that I wouldn’t want to wear under anything too skimpy. It’s very easy to wear but I was surprised at the lack of support it
gave me – my boobs moved considerably.

    I have a 36F chest and find ordinary sports bras really uncomfortable so when a friend recommended this one I didn't hold out much hope. However, I love it!! With lovely wide straps that don't cut in around the front of your arms when you're riding and a good deep elastic hem which stops it running up your back, it's great. I love the fact that I can concentrate on my riding without worrying where my boobs are going and the special airflow fabric really works. Perhaps the YH Editor didn't have quite the right size - I had to try on 2 different sizes to get the best fit. I agree that it is quite substantial but I have also worn the bra to play badminton in under a vest top and it works for that too. Well done Equetech for producing a product that "does what it says on the tin"!
